Partnerships Manager

This role will join the Formula 1 Commercial Partnerships team based in London, responsible for the management and ongoing growth of Formula 1’s Commercial Partners across the globe. The person in this role will have significant responsibilities in leading the management of some of F1’s largest commercial partners and driving best practice and objectives of the wider organization.  

Main Duties and Responsibilities:

Account Management

  • Manage the delivery of contractual rights for each partner across events, digital, broadcast, hospitality etc.
  • Define and implement an account management structure with day-to-day contact that drives efficient communications and productivity of projects. E.g. arrangement of regular calls, status documents, f2f meetings etc.
  • Build/maintain/grow positive relationships with partners at all stakeholder levels from day-to-day contact to CEO/board level
  • Work closely with partners (and in some cases supporting agencies) to define a sponsorship strategy for their Formula 1 partnership with measurable KPIs.
  • Identify key areas where your partners and F1 share mutual objectives and aims and work with the wider business to develop ideas and support these
  • Reporting (coordinating or managing); results & case studies that relate to partner KPIs
  • Support the Senior team with contract renewals for the brands in your portfolio

Commercial Partnership Team

  • Working with all members of the Partnership Management team in management and support of the wider team’s objectives and operations including team and individual management as it relates to accounts you or the team work on and support
  • Support the Commercial Partnerships department in reaching its financial targets
  • Implement strong processes and systems within your work to continue to drive performance within yourself and the wider team
  • Support to manage special events the team are planning e.g. partnership workshops, Drive to Survive screenings in the region, Technical workshops
  • Support the new business team with relevant meetings where applicable at events or as needed for support within the office (please note this is not a new business sales role)

Wider F1 Business

  • Work with other commercial teams e.g. Marketing, Events, Digital to help package ideas that partners may want to invest in or support.
  • Where needed, make time for other commercial teams to help them build their strategies etc. providing relevant feedback from a partner POV. May include responding to decks or attending workshops etc.
  • Develop strong internal relationships by investing the time to understand and appreciate the different processes and working practices of each area of the business and how you might mutually support each other best in day-to-day and strategic priorities

About You

  • Extensive experience in similar role at a dynamic organization.
  • Experience activating sponsorships is essential.
  • A strong understanding of brand and communications and the role of sponsorship in the broader marketing landscape.
  • Experience within a sports/entertainment sponsorship agency would be an advantage.
  • Proven account management track record with key relationships and high-level clients.
  • Creative ability to construct bespoke sponsorship activations meeting client needs.
  • Highly independent, performance-driven, and comfortable with working in a dynamic, fast paced global environment to tight deadlines.
  • Effectively managing multiple initiatives simultaneously.
  • Analytical/strategic ability to identify where current and potential sponsors may be able to bring value to F1.
  • Supports and appreciates the work of the team and wider business in meeting your goals.
  • Excellent inter-personal skills and relationship builder. Advanced communication and presenting capabilities.
  • Strong professional network within the sports sponsorship industry.

Desirable

Fluent French Speaker

Division:

Commercial

Organisation: 
Formula One